harming others; tormenting others (also used as a royal epithet, ‘scourge of foes’)
AN 4.198
kathañ'ca, bhikkhave, puggalo paran'tapo hoti paraparitāpan'ānuyogam'anuyutto? idha, bhikkhave, ekacco puggalo orabbhiko hoti sūkariko sākuṇiko māgaviko luddo macchaghātako coro coraghātako goghātako bandhan'āgāriko
MN 51
yv'āyaṃ, bhante, puggalo attan'tapo attaparitāpan'ānuyogam'anuyutto, ayaṃ me puggalo cittaṃ n'ārādheti. yo'p'āyaṃ, bhante, puggalo paran'tapo paraparitāpan'ānuyogam'anuyutto, ayam'pi me puggalo cittaṃ n'ārādheti.

Parantapa
PersonEin König von Kosambī und Vater Udenas.
A king of Kosambī and father of Udena.
Parantapa2
PersonEin Diener des Königs von Bārāṇasī, dessen Geschichte im Parantapa Jātaka erzählt wird.
An attendant of the king of Bārāṇasī, whose story is told in the Parantapa Jātaka.
